// G4MottCoefficients.hh
//-------------------------------------------------------------------
//
// GEANT4 Class header file
//
// File name: G4MottCoefficients
//
// Author: Cristina Consolandi
//
// Creation date: 27.05.2012
//
// Class Description:
//
// Mott Coulomb Cross section coefficients:
//
// Reference:
// M.J. Boschini et al.
// "Non Ionizing Energy Loss induced by Electrons in the Space Environment"
// Proc. of the 13th International Conference on Particle Physics and Advanced Technology
// (13th ICPPAT, Como 3-7/10/2011), World Scientific (Singapore).
//
// Available at: http://arxiv.org/abs/1111.4042v4
// coeffb of par. 2.1 , eq. (17) were recalculated by M. Tacconi
// following the same procedur as:
//
// T. Lijian et al. "Analytic Fitting to the Mott Cross Section of Electrons"
// Radiat. Phys. Chem. 45 (1995), 235245.
